Comment aligner des DIV horizontalement ?

Interrogée par: Adrienne Perrot  |  Dernière mise à jour: 30. Oktober 2022
Notation: 4.9 sur 5 (12 évaluations)

Si vous souhaitez aligner l'élément <div> horizontalement par rapport à l'élément parent, vous pouvez utiliser la propriété margin avec la valeur « auto ». La valeur auto ajuste automatiquement les marges gauche et droite et aligne le bloc DIV horizontalement au centre.

Comment aligner deux DIV horizontalement ?

Comment aligner deux divs horizontalement?
  1. Flottez les divs dans un conteneur parent et donnez-lui un style similaire: .aParent div { float: left; clear: none; } ...
  2. De nos jours, nous pourrions utiliser certains flexbox pour aligner ces divs. .container { display: flex; } ...
  3. Enveloppez les deux dans un récipient comme ça:

Comment aligner des éléments horizontalement CSS ?

Pour centrer horizontalement un élément (bloc, balise ou un site web entier) en CSS, il suffit de donner une largeur ( width ) à l'élément et les valeurs "auto" aux marges latérales. De cette manière, il équilibrera automatiquement les marges latérales.

Comment aligner des div ?

La première solution consiste à utiliser une classe CSS personnalisée. Dans cette classe, on ajoutera la propriété display avec comme valeur inline-block, ce qui permettra l'alignement vertical. On annulera la propriété float, et on ajoutera l'alignement vertical.

Comment aligner horizontalement en HTML ?

Centrer horizontalement un élément de type inline

On va pouvoir centrer ce type d'éléments en appliquant un text-align : center à l'élément conteneur (élément parent) de type block contenant l'élément inline en question. Cela aura pour effet de centrer tous les éléments inline dans cet élément block.

#3 - CSS: Centrer horizontalement plusieurs éléments block

Trouvé 30 questions connexes

Comment aligner 3 Div horizontalement CSS ?

Comment aligner 3 div horizontalement?
...
Tu as trois possibilités :
  1. Le float.
  2. display: inline-block;
  3. display: table-cell;

Comment aligner des DIV en CSS ?

Définissez la taille de votre div avec les propriétés CSS width et height. Définissez la position pour vos titres en utilisant la propriété text-align . Utilisez la propriété CSS clear qui est directement liée à la propriété float. Elle définit qu'un élément doit être à côté ou au dessous des élément flottants.

Comment mettre des div côte à côte ?

Pour placer deux blocs côte à côte dont l'un a une largeur fixe et l'autre qui occupe le reste, il suffit de placer le 1er en flottant en spécifiant lui spécifiant une largeur. Le 2è se placera automatiquement à sa droite et occupera la place restante.

Comment aligner des blocs en CSS ?

Alignement pour une disposition en grille

L'espace est réparti grâce à la propriété justify-content . Sur l'axe de bloc (l'axe secondaire), l'alignement des éléments sur la grille est dicté par align-items . Le premier objet surcharge la règle fournie par align-items en utilisant align-self avec la valeur center .

Comment centrer une div dans une div ?

Pour centrer une boîte dans une autre, on a donné au contenant une propriété display: flex . Ensuite, on a paramétré align-items avec la valeur center pour centrer la boîte verticalement, et justify-content avec la valeur center pour centrer horizontalement.

Comment centrer un DIV verticalement ?

Vous devez ensuite définir une marge haute égale à la moitié de la hauteur du container, avec la propriété top:50%. Pour que le contenu soit centré, la valeur de la propriété margin-top doit être négative et correspondre à la moitié de sa hauteur. De cette manière, le contenu sera automatiquement centré.

Comment aligner 2 éléments CSS ?

Pour aligner les éléments dans la direction en ligne, utilisez les propriétés qui commencent par justify-. Utilisez le justify-content pour répartir l'espace entre les éléments de la grille, et justify-items ou justify-self pour aligner les éléments à l'intérieur de leur zone de grille dans la direction en ligne.

Comment centrer une div au milieu de l'écran ?

Pour ça, la solution "pur CSS" c'est de faire un div en position: fixed avec top, left, bottom et right à 0, et mettre dedans un deuxième div en position: absolute, aux dimensions voulues, avec des margin: auto et top, left, bottom et right à 0.

Comment aligner à droite en CSS ?

La propriété de feuille de style text-align CSS peut prendre comme valeur d'alignement : left : le texte est aligné à gauche de la "zone de contenu" de l'élément. center : le texte est aligné au milieu de la "zone de contenu" de l'élément. right : le texte est aligné à droite de la "zone de contenu" de l'élément.

Comment aligner 2 paragraphes HTML ?

Pour aligner deux paragraphes il suffit de leur donner les attributs CSS suivants : ? (Il est possible qu'il vaille mieux mettre "width:49%;" pour être sûr qu'il entrent tous les deux sur la largeur (pour un peu que y'ait du padding dans l'élément parent... )

Comment faire un bloc en HTML ?

C'est en fait assez facile : block : une balise de type block sur votre page web crée automatiquement un retour à la ligne avant et après. Il suffit d'imaginer tout simplement un bloc. Votre page web sera en fait constituée d'une série de blocs les uns à la suite des autres.

Comment aligner horizontalement des images en CSS ?

Pour cela, il suffit d'appliquer la propriété CSS display: block; à votre image. Une fois ces deux prérequis respectés vous pouvez appliquer margin-left: auto; et margin-right: auto; ou simplement margin: auto; à votre image pour la centrer.

Comment utiliser float CSS ?

La propriété float indique qu'un élément doit être retiré du flux normal et doit être placé sur le côté droit ou sur le côté gauche de son conteneur. Le texte et les autres éléments en ligne (inline) entoureront alors l'élément flottant.

Comment centrer en HTML ?

<CENTER> permettent de centrer le texte. La balise <BR> permet un retour à la ligne (jusqu'à la marge gauche) sans création de nouveau paragraphe. Remarque: Les balises <P> et </P> peuvent être agrémentées de l'attribut ALIGN permettant les justifications usuelles du texte avec les valeurs LEFT, CENTER et RIGHT.

Comment mettre 2 éléments à côté HTML ?

Pour ça, la méthode la plus simple est de mettre les div en inline-block (ce que tu as déjà fait) et de s'assurer qu'il n'y à pas de noeud texte entre les deux (ouais, c'est un peu con, mais 50% + 50% + un espace > 100%!) Donc soit colle tes deux div dans ton code HTML : ?

Comment faire une liste en HTML ?

Pour créer une liste en HTML, on utilise les balises HTML <ul></ul> et pour remplir cette liste d'éléments on utilise les balises <li></li> pour définir un élément de la liste.

Comment utiliser align items ?

La propriété CSS align-items définit la valeur de align-self sur l'ensemble des éléments-fils directs. La propriété align-self définit elle l'alignement d'un objet au sein de son conteneur. Pour les boîtes flexibles, cette propriété contrôle l'alignement par rapport à l'axe secondaire (cross axis).

Comment centrer un DIV en HTML ?

Utilisez la propriété margin qui crée un espace autour de l'élément. Définissez la valeur "auto" pour centrer le div. Définissez la bordure pour le div en utilisant la propriété border et définissez les valeurs des propriétés border-width, border-style, et border-color.

Comment utiliser justify content ?

La propriété CSS justify-content indique la façon dont l'espace doit être réparti entre et autour des éléments selon l'axe principal d'un conteneur flexible ou selon l'axe en ligne lorsque le conteneur est une grille. L'exemple suivant illustre le fonctionnement des valeurs de cette propriété au sein d'une grille CSS.

Comment centrer une Flexbox ?

Ajoutez la propriété align-items. La propriété align-items spécifie l'alignement vertical de contenu dans le conteneur flex. On doit définir align-items à la valeur "center" qui centre verticalement le contenu.